The Corporate Counsel, Yogurt Division (“Corporate Counsel”), assists the General Counsel, and Associate General Counsels of the Yogurt Division (the “Division”). The position advises internal stakeholders, collaborates with legal department attorneys and regulatory team members, and works with outside counsel. The successful candidate must demonstrate initiative and independent judgment to manage a diverse range of responsibilities in a fast-paced environment.

From your EXPERTISE to ours

  • Review, draft, and negotiate the Division commercial agreements (including equipment purchase and leases; sales, purchase, supply, distribution, and broker agreements; services agreements; marketing, influencer, and co-branding agreements; capex and construction agreements; co-manufacturing agreements; transportation agreements; and intercompany agreements).
  • Work with procurement and other stakeholders to resolve contract-based disputes with business partners.
  • Update and maintain contracts management database – Galexy.
  • Coordinate and distribute relevant contract information to appropriate internal stakeholders, as needed.
  • Provide internal contracts report for interim and end-of-year audit, as needed.
  • Support legal training sessions for internal stakeholders (e.g., on basic contract formation, negotiation, key terms).

From your FOOD LAW AND ADVERTISING LAW FOR YOGURT DIVISION

  • Review advertising/marketing/packaging copy to advise brand teams on regulatory and litigation risk.
  • Advise on promotions (e.g., sweepstakes, contests, coupon giveaways, and commercial co-ventures), including drafting of official rules, reviewing advertising and label copy, and managing any required state registrations.

From your LITIGATION STRATEGY AND MANAGEMENT FOR YOGURT DIVISION

  • Support litigation matters, as directed, including working with outside litigation counsel and senior management to create and implement strategies to achieve cost-effective results.
  • Negotiate resolutions of disputes when appropriate and/or recommend settlements to appropriate business leadership.
  • Support in an advisory capacity internal stakeholders regarding strategy, applicable laws, and developments in key litigation risks.

From your INTELLECTUAL PROPERTY MATTERS FOR YOGURT DIVISION

  • Advise the Yogurt Division on trademark use and protection strategy and coordinate with outside counsel on trademark issues, filings, and portfolios.
  • Conduct preliminary trademark clearance for product/packaging innovation and renovation projects.
  • Support intellectual property training sessions for internal stakeholders.

From your OTHER R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Work on other projects and perform duties, including administrative duties, as may be assigned from time to time.

From your STORY to ours

Education:

Juris Doctorate degree from an accredited law school. Currently admitted to the bar as an active member in good standing in at least one jurisdiction within the United States.

Experience:

  • 5 to 7 years with a national law firm and/or in-house legal department.
  • Knowledge of food and/or consumer products industries.
  • Knowledge of FDA labeling requirements surrounding food products.
  • Knowledge of FTC advertising, promotion, and claims laws, regulations, and guides.
